<?php include_once '../../src/phpv/autoload.php'; use phpv\input\KeyValue; use phpv\validator\set\KeyValueSetValidator; use phpv\validator\single\native\SizeRangeValidator; use phpv\validator\single\native\AlphaNumericalValidator; use phpv\output\printer\CLIErrorPrinter; $form = new KeyValueSetValidator(new CLIErrorPrinter()); $name = KeyValue::obtainFromCLI(0); $nameValidator = new SizeRangeValidator($name, "the name must contain between 3 and 20 chars [provided > '%value%']", 3, 20); $nameValidator2 = new AlphaNumericalValidator($name, "the name must not contain weird symbols [provided > '%value%']"); $form->addValidator($nameValidator); $form->addValidator($nameValidator2); $output = $form->getValidationOutput(); if ($output->isValid()) { fwrite(STDOUT, "Name is valid" . PHP_EOL); } else { fwrite(STDOUT, $output->displayErrors()); }
